Oliver Stockley
Oliver Stockley
The Perfect Gift Awards 2023
Best Animal Print & Card Artist 2023 (South West England): Oliver Stockley
Oliver Stockley
The Perfect Gift Awards 2023
Best Animal Print & Card Artist 2023 (South West England): Oliver Stockley